Transaction 3c58bee911ab2307e82a51d72933f55bdfc30c9de8a6202c02df034161bbddc8

3 Input
2 Outputs
  • 3c58bee911ab2307e82a51d72933f55bdfc30c9de8a6202c02df034161bbddc8:0
  • value  7579003
    address  3DaE2XjeLaD95XigqRSFR9AHxj6RNTzsrz
  • 3c58bee911ab2307e82a51d72933f55bdfc30c9de8a6202c02df034161bbddc8:1
  • value  3509029
    address  358kQFeecY46eBssVb3QDqAtKxdtgTWnfh